Morgan State defeats Maryland-Eastern Shore 75-72
PRINCESS ANNE, Md. (AP) — Daniel Akitoby had 23 points in Morgan State's 75-72 win against Maryland-Eastern Shore on Saturday.
Akitoby had 10 rebounds for the Bears (12-16, 6-6 Mid-Eastern Athletic Conference). Kiran Oliver scored 17 points and added three blocks. Kameron Hobbs had 15 points and shot 4 of 9 from the field, including 1 for 3 from 3-point range, and went 6 for 6 from the line.
Cardell Bailey led the Hawks (5-23, 1-11) in scoring, finishing with 27 points and four steals. Ketron Shaw added 15 points, seven rebounds and two blocks for Maryland-Eastern Shore. Hassan Perkins had 12 points and four assists.
Both teams play again on Monday. Morgan State hosts Delaware State and Maryland-Eastern Shore travels to play Coppin State.
